Benelli - Definition and Overview

Benelli is an Italian firearm manufacturer most well known for high quality shotguns used by military, law enforcement and civilians all over the world. Particularly famous is the M3 12 gauge, used extensively by American SWAT teams. Benelli recently introduced the M4-90, an unusual gas operated semi-automatic shotgun intended for military use in urban warfare.

Most Benelli shotguns utilize a unique inertia operating system; it is a simple and reliable design.

The Benelli Super Black Eagle, a favorite of waterfowlers, was one of the first semi-automatic shotguns capable of firing the 2.75, 3, and 3.5 inch shotgun shells.

Benelli shotguns are a favorite of athletes, often appearing in the Olympics skeet shooting event.
